Objectif live
SagemLive permet d’utiliser les Sagem™ f@st 800/908 avec Knoppix (ou petites soeurs ;) ) en Live-Cd. Toutefois il utilise un module compilé dépendant de la version du noyau utilisée.
Le but de cette page est de rassembler les informations nécessaires à l’utilisation des pilotes eagle-usb en live-cd.
Informations préliminaires
- seul le répertoire /home/knoppix permet l’écriture en live-cd
- depmod -a ne peut ainsi permettre l’utilisation de modprobe pour le nouveau module eagle-usb
- pour les dégroupés le pilote eagle-usb n’utilise pour l’instant pas le client DHCP pump fournit par défaut avec Knoppix.
./configure --disable-ifupdown --prefix=/home/knoppix/eagle-usb --libdir=/home/knoppix/eagle-usb/lib --exec-prefix=/home/knoppix/.dist/
Ensuite il faut modifier le fichier Makefile.common de l’archive eagle-usb: changer
MODULESDIR=$(DESTDIR)/lib/modules/$(KERNELVER)à la ligne 29 en:
MODULESDIR=/home/knoppix/eagle-usb/modules
Ceci permet d’installer les modules hors de /lib/modules en lecture seule en live-cd mais dans le répertoire /home/knoppix/eagle-usb/modules
# Le répertoire /home/knoppix/.dist est présent en live-cd et dans la variable PATH. Les executables installés par le pilote eagle-usb seront donc placés dans le répertoire /home/knoppix/.dist/sbin
# Le lien permet d’avoir les outils eagle-usb dans le PATH de l’user ;) sudo ln -s /home/knoppix/.dist/sbin /home/knoppix/.dist/bin
# On s’accorde avec la version du compilateur du noyau de knoppix en version 2.4(/!\ gcc v3.3 pour version 2.6/!\)
export CC=/usr/bin/gcc-2.95
make
sudo make install
Page mise à jour le 21 mars 2005 à 21h35.